Matthew Rhys was born in Cardiff, Wales, on 8 November 1974.

5.

Matthew Rhys grew up in Cardiff and attended Welsh-medium schools, Ysgol Gynradd Gymraeg Melin Gruffydd and Ysgol Gyfun Gymraeg Glantaf.

6.

Matthew Rhys returned to Cardiff to act in his own language in the Welsh film Bydd yn Wrol, for which he won Best Actor at the BAFTA Cymru.

7.

In January 1998, Matthew Rhys went to New Zealand to star in Greenstone, a colonial costume drama for television.

8.

Matthew Rhys then landed a role in Titus, Julie Taymor's adaptation of Titus Andronicus, starring Anthony Hopkins and Jessica Lange.

9.

In 2000, Matthew Rhys played the lead role in Metropolis, a drama series for Granada TV about the lives of six twenty-somethings living in London.

10.

Matthew Rhys starred as Benjamin in the 2000 world premiere of the stage adaptation of The Graduate, alongside Kathleen Turner at the Gielgud Theatre in London's West End.

11.

Matthew Rhys travelled to Ireland to star in the 18th-century swashbuckling adventure, The Abduction Club.

12.

Matthew Rhys played the lead role of Darren Daniels in Tabloid, and then returned to New Zealand to shoot the epic drama The Lost World for the BBC.

13.

Matthew Rhys appeared opposite Brittany Murphy in the independent feature Love and Other Disasters, in Virgin Territory opposite Hayden Christensen, Tim Roth and Mischa Barton, and playing poet Dylan Thomas in the love quadrangle biographical film The Edge of Love.

14.

In January 2012, Matthew Rhys appeared in a BBC Two two-part drama adaptation of Charles Dickens' last novel, The Mystery of Edwin Drood, left unfinished at his death in 1870.

15.

That same year, Matthew Rhys was cast as "Jimmy" in the Roundabout Theatre Company's Off-Broadway revival of John Osborne's play, Look Back in Anger, at the Laura Pels Theatre in the Harold and Miriam Steinberg Center for Theatre.

16.

Matthew Rhys starred opposite Keri Russell in the FX series The Americans, a 1980s Cold War spy drama about Russian KGB sleeper agents.
